'Times 500 ' magazine launched with support of NutriAsia

THE Manila Times (TMT) 500 and the Next 500 is now available starting today, June 30, sponsored by Nutri-Asia Inc.

The 2024 edition theme is "The era of sustainability," centering on how businesses navigated and thrived amid the impact of the pandemic.

In recent years, different industries have seen evolving market trends, including more businesses embracing sustainability and aligning their practices with the United Nations 17 Sustainable Development Goals, particularly on the environment, social and governance (ESG).

ESG has become integral as more companies see the value of sustainability and responsible business practices. Sustainability reporting is now standard practice and even a Securities and Exchange Commission requirement for publicly listed companies.

Sustainability reporting fosters greater transparency and accountability from corporations. It has become a strategic act for companies to measure and monitor their contributions in achieving sustainability targets, enhancing their reputation and managing risks effectively.

In the TMT 500 list, San Miguel Corp. secures the top spot again, leading in revenue growth and sustainability investments. One of these investments is its development of over 1,000 megawatts of battery energy storage systems in more than 30 sites across the Philippines. It is set to be the largest renewable energy development under a single company in the country thus far.
